L'Oreal Paris Debuts the "Lipstick Diaries" of Women and A-listers With a National Survey
NEW YORK, April 18, 2011 /PRNewswire/ -- For centuries, women and men alike have succumbed to the irresistible allure of lipstick. A splash of color on a woman's lips has the proven power to turn heads, evoke memories and ignite emotions. In fact, according to a recent "Lipstick Diaries" survey* commissioned by L'Oreal Paris and conducted online by Harris Interactive, of nearly 2,300 men and women polled, 75 percent of lipstick-wearing women believe that lipstick improves their confidence.
